Azure Solutions Architect

We are seeking a highly skilled and experienced Azure Solution Architect Contractor to help support our growing team. As an Azure Solution Architect, you will play a crucial role in designing and implementing secure, scalable, and reliable cloud-based solutions using Microsoft Azure. You will collaborate with cross-functional teams, including application developers, data engineers, cloud engineers, product owners, and project managers, to deliver innovative solutions that align with business objectives. The ideal candidate will have a strong technical background, exceptional problem-solving skills, a deep understanding of application development and cloud native technologies, in addition to healthcare related experience.

Education / Desired Qualifications

  • Stay up to date with the latest Azure services, features, and industry trends to provide guidance and make recommendations for their adoption.
  • Conduct design reviews to ensure adherence to architectural guidelines and best practices.
  • Collaborate with project managers, product owners and technology team to estimate effort, define project scope, and develop implementation plans.
  • Ensure scalability, reliability, performance, and security considerations are addressed in the solution design.
  • Identify and mitigate risks associated with the solution design and implementation.
  • Conduct performance tuning, monitoring, and troubleshooting of Azure solutions to optimize performance and reliability.
  • Conduct feasibility studies and proof-of-concepts to validate the technical viability and effectiveness of proposed solutions.
  • Evaluate and recommend appropriate technologies, platforms, frameworks, and tools to support the solution design.
  • Collaborate with the application development, data and infrastructure teams to ensure the effective integration of applications and services into Azure.
  • Provide guidance to the application development and data teams throughout the product development lifecycle.
  • Define and enforce architectural standards and best practices for Azure cloud deployments.
  • Create architectural designs, blueprints, and documentation that outline the proposed solution and ensure alignment with industry best practices and standards.
  • Collaborate with multiple stakeholders to gather and analyze business and technical requirements and translate them into Azure-based solutions.
  • Architect and design end-to-end solutions on the Azure platform that meet business and technical requirements aligning to organizational architectural principles.
  • Experience in healthcare industry required.
  • Experience with Agile software development methodologies.
  • Strong communication and interpersonal skills, with the ability to effectively collaborate with cross-functional teams and present technical concepts to non-technical stakeholders.
  • Excellent problem-solving and analytical skills, with the ability to translate complex business requirements into technical solutions.
  • Strong understanding of API lifecycle management and associated technologies (Rest, GraphQL,).
  • Experienced in large volume data environments and associated data management methodologies.
  • Experience with modern web application frameworks and technologies (Angular, React, Node.js).
  • Familiarity with microservices architecture, containerization (Docker, Kubernetes), and serverless computing.
  • Solid understanding of security best practices and experience implementing security controls in Azure.
  • Proficiency in designing and implementing cloud-based architectures, including DaaS, IaaS, PaaS, and SaaS models.
  • Understanding of Azure services, including compute, networking, storage, databases, and security.
  • Strong knowledge of software architecture principles, design patterns, and best practices.
  • Proven experience as a Solution Architect or a similar role, with a minimum of 8 years in designing and implementing enterprise-level solutions.
  • Microsoft Azure certifications are a plus.

Bachelor’s degree in computer science, Information Technology, or a related field is preferred. A master's degree is a plus.

Saint Louis, United States
Technology
About us

We are a team of passionate people whose goal is to improve everyone's life through disruptive products. We build great products to solve your business problems.